Mockup Shows What Rumoured Jet White iPhone 7 Might Look Like [VIDEO]
Last month, several reports claimed that Apple was working on a new Jet White colour for the iPhone 7 and 7 Plus. The reports come following the success Apple has had with the Jet Black model.
According to a report from MacRumors, the company will introduce the white glossy design sometime before the major refresh next fall. A new video has emerged showing an early hands-on with what appears to be a mockup of the Jet White iPhone 7 and 7 Plus.

The video was posted by Sonny Dickson (via Twitter) and it shows a Jet White version of both the 4.7-inch and 5-inch iPhone 7 models. The models shown in the video are clearly not production units by any means. For instance, the Jet White iPhone 7 in the video is missing the Apple logo on the back.
This could easily be a regular iPhone 7 with a glossy white coat of paint applied to it (from a company like ColorWare). However, this possibility does not explain the lack of the Apple logo. Another possibility is that the device shown in the video has a very thin white case on it.
Nevertheless, the video offers us a first look at what the rumoured Jet White iPhone 7 would look like.
